Jesus' Anointing At Bethany
5 For it might have been sold for more than three hundred pence and given to the poor. And they murmured at her. 6 But Jesus said, Let her alone: why trouble ye her? She hath wrought a good work on me. 7 For ye have the poor always with you, and when ye will, ye may do them good; but me ye have not always.
